Transaction 641f5842c3f0afbafbfd97a8434187aa354e332505a8b4fbaebd57552f7acc79
1 Input
1 Output
-
641f5842c3f0afbafbfd97a8434187aa354e332505a8b4fbaebd57552f7acc79:0
- value
- 999756
- script pubkey
- OP_0 OP_PUSHBYTES_32 b67785f2c17a09df1346c4aafcbf69321771d8a6674d7bc283b65626b61c293d
- address
- bc1qkemctukp0gya7y6xcj40e0mfxgthrk9xvaxhhs5rketzddsu9y7s8ylrrn